OX Fanzine reviews Punk at Sea

Over the years, the Rebellion Festival—held every August in the British seaside resort of Blackpool—has evolved into a kind of global punk gathering. It feels as though every punk and hardcore band, from the veterans to the relative newcomers, has played in one of the rooms at the Winter Gardens venue in the heart of the pedestrian zone; hundreds of bands and musicians perform here annually (including unofficial pub gigs), and the audience travels from all over the world, spanning multiple generations—you might see punk grandparents with walkers alongside their adult children and teenage grandkids. It is a goldmine for photographers; the "star density" on and off the stages—both big and small—is high, but the incredibly colourful (literally) crowd is also a feast for the eyes. It is a showcase of looks and styles, a celebration of individualism.

Amsterdam-based journalist and photographer Michiel Blijboom was right in the thick of it with his camera, and he is celebrating Rebellion’s 30th anniversary in 2026 with a tribute to the audience (and a few celebrities). The experienced sports journalist’s photos are smartly curated, and the captions are entertaining and occasionally wry, yet always appreciative. You can tell that a scene insider with a keen eye for striking people and moments is at work here. There was no staging for the camera; it is a documentary of the perfectly ordinary, wonderful madness that descends for a week each year upon that fucked-up city in the north of England—which the city endures with a stiff upper lip.

Joachim Hiller, Ox Fanzine.
